About the Program 

Choose Change is a behaviour change program focused on early intervention for individuals who have used low level violence including those of Aboriginal and Torres-Strait Islander and Culturally and Linguistically Diverse (CaLD) backgrounds. The program supports individuals by increasing their awareness and skills surrounding non-abusive behaviours, identifying unhelpful thought patterns, and developing emotional awareness and management skills.


Participants addresses their abusive behaviours, develop a robust safety plan, and commit to change to reduce the risk of further abuse impacting their relationships. Choose Change utilises a coordinated crisis response to ensure the ongoing safety of women and children in the City of Armadale.


Through positive participation in the program, individuals engage in behaviour change to ensure the ongoing safety for their partners and family. Additionally, the program has a child-centred focus which will hold individuals accountable in making positive parenting choices and help to develop healthy relationships with children within the family unit

The WA Men’s Behaviour Change Network is a collaborative group established and facilitated by Stopping Family Violence Inc. (SFV) and developed to strengthen the working relationships across the perpetrator intervention system in Western Australia.
